How to treat torticollis pain with homeopathy
Torticollis is a painful contracture of the neck muscles that causes the head to tilt sideways. It is often commonplace, following a cold, a poor sleeping position or a false movement: poor spinal position during sleep, false movement, cold, osteoarthritis...
Description of the Homeopathic Kit to treat torticollis
Torticollis manifests itself as painful contracture and stiffness of the neck muscles. The pain is all the more intense when the head is in motion. The sternocleidomastoid muscle retracts, twisting the neck muscles as the head tilts to one side.

Your pharmacist's advice for treating torticollis with homeopathy
-
The first step in treating torticollis is to limit the pain. To do this, you can start by lying down with your head resting on a pillow, especially if the extension is painful.
-
Wearing a cervical collar for a few days
-
Applying heat is generally beneficial, and taking a hot bath (at 38 or 39°C) is likely to relax muscles and ease pain somewhat. Thanks to its relaxing properties, heat reduces contractures.
